Dynamics of solitons and quasisolitons of the cubic third-order nonlinear Schrödinger equation.

The dynamics of soliton and quasisoliton solutions of the cubic third-order nonlinear Schrödinger equation is studied. Regular solitons exist due to a balance between the nonlinear terms and (linear) third-order dispersion; they are not important at small alpha(3) (alpha(3) is the coefficient in the third derivative term) and vanish at alpha(3)-->0. Stability analysis of embedded solitons in the generalized third-order nonlinear Schrodinger equation.

We study the generalized third-order nonlinear Schrodinger (NLS) equation which admits a one-parameter family of single-hump embedded solitons. Continuous Families of Embedded Solitons in the Third-Order Nonlinear Schrödinger Equation

The nonlinear Schrödinger equation with a third-order dispersive term is considered. Infinite families of embedded solitons, parameterized by the propagation velocity, are found through a gauge transformation. Stochastic Acceleration of Solitons for the Nonlinear Schrödinger Equation

The effective dynamics of solitons for the generalized nonlinear Schrödinger equation in a random potential is rigorously studied.
